It will reduce the smell of gas vapors that are always evaporating out of the tank.
If the check valve is functioning properly, it will actually stop the evaporation of gas from the tank by maintaining a slight pressure.
If the check valve is functioning it will prevent moist air (humidity) from being drawn into the tank.
